摘要
A series of SnO2-CeO2 powder mixed oxides (with 5, 10, and 20 % wt SnO2) was prepared, characterized and used to study the sensing properties for CO, in absence of oxygen, using a CO-helium mixture. The results have shown that the SnO2-CeO2 powder has good response and recovery characteristics. This powder has better sensitivity to CO than pure SnO2 at the working temperature of 400-450 A degrees C. A sensing mechanism was proposed and discussed in this paper. The results have indicated that the SnO2-CeO2 mixed oxides can be used as CO sensors, in absence of oxygen.
